    I've created simple mini volume knob pedals (like the EWS Subtle volume control) that have a 25kB linear pot. These values are often in pedals like EV5. But if a FV500H also works then the Axe Fx doesn't mind a lot what the value of the potmeter is somehow.

    Received the Boss FV-500H pedals last night. Velcro'd down and calibrated. PERFECT! Better feel and better sweep than the Mission pedal. Again Mission not bad, I just prefer these bad boys. Using as a master pre-gain volume and a wah.
